History:
Marc was born to a slave of Lord Versilius Thrune, and grew up a slave himself. Even as a child he was rather big, but often bullied by the free children of his Master. Without the ability to fight back, he had to come up with some other way of coping and usually tried to hide. He was not often successful but endured the beatings and ridicule stoically. He served as a stonemason and common laborer and grew even larger and stronger over the years. His Master's son, Antonius, had several large debts and started to attempt to pay them back by using his father's slaves in the underground bloodsports. Marc, being among the strongest of the slaves, was chosen to fight along with a few others. He won more than he lost and after a while, Antonius' debt turned into profit. Recently, Marc requested to fight in the Spring Dies Irae. Antonius was, of course, furious, but Versilius allowed the slave to participate in accordance with the law. He was upset with his son for using his slaves in such a manner, but pleased when Marc emerged victorious. He honored the former slave and asked him to take the name of his father, Baradin as his family name. He then purchased a sword, shield and armor for the young man to go along with the winner's purse. While Marc openly worships Asmodeus he also adheres to the faith of his mother and worships Erastil.
